Well anything can be done. This is not a hard swap at all. Cost depends on allot of things. I already have a SC400 chassis and a full LS1 with a T56, thats in my S13. As soon as I crash the S13, the drivetrain is going into the SC.
You can get a used LS1 pullout for about 4-6k. Make custom mounts,headers,DS,exhaust and some other misc. things that come up. You could do it all for around 10-15k.
I built my LS1 from the ground up, have all new stuff on it/in it. New built T56 etc. I have about 20-30k into my drivetrain I would guess.
Its def. not a budget swap, its more on the lines of preferance.

Trust me I want to sooo bad, I have all the stuff need to do it, just no time. All I would have to do is make a mount set up,mod my headers I have now, or make new ones, call DS shop and get a DS made, exhaust and some fuel lines, and some other misc stuff that you would expect to run into.
I run my engine off a Autorod touch 8 switch pannel and relay/fuse set up, with a remote disconnect. Technically I wouldnt even have to splice into the Lexus harness at all. As I will be using all my Autometer guages as well, just would make a cutom pannel for them to fit in place of the stock guages.
Only thing I was thinking about was, if I ran the engine all independent from the chassis harness, how would I go about making sure the chassis harness has power for the windows,lights etc.?
